Output e52bc5da74b0d600abc499409476a60456882e1f3af0da0e9b4809586bc0275b:102

value
143196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ac5572b523378c3598148026b85f9b53e5cf71e OP_EQUAL
address
3ELmaUWABfiSDpCN1xRFeg5DDMjVQMqmUh
transaction
e52bc5da74b0d600abc499409476a60456882e1f3af0da0e9b4809586bc0275b
spent
true